Wrecker’s Cay Apartments is one of the largest workforce housing communities developed in the Florida Keys in more than 50 years. The privately-funded, 280-unit development is located on Stock Island, minutes from the heart of Key West.
Through a multi-property assemblage, Integra Investments acquired nine acres on the water between 2017 and 2018; following an extensive rezoning and entitlement process, the project was approved.
Having broken ground in 2021, the project is set to feature 70 low-income units, 98 median income units, and 112 moderate income units dedicated for the workforce of Monroe County, and is scheduled to deliver by the end of 2022.
With limited land available for development, affordable and workforce housing in the Florida Keys has been a dire challenge for many years with inadequate housing options for the workforce who supports the community. Wreckers Cay garnered positive local support, filling a void by greatly combating the housing crisis and providing much needed housing for the community.
